Copper cables are widely used in electrical and telecommunications industries due to their excellent conductivity and durability. Hydraulic cable cutters designed for copper cables ensure clean and precise cuts without damaging the material, making them vital for installation and maintenance tasks. With the increasing demand for energy-efficient solutions and the expansion of smart grid projects, the copper cable segment is expected to maintain steady growth in the market.
Furthermore, the recyclability of copper has increased the focus on sustainable practices, driving the demand for efficient hydraulic cutting tools. These tools are essential in recycling facilities where precision and reliability are critical for processing copper materials. The growing adoption of renewable energy sources also contributes to the rising demand for copper cables and the corresponding tools to handle them.
Aluminum cables are preferred in various applications due to their lightweight and cost-effective properties. Hydraulic cable cutters designed for aluminum cables provide the necessary strength to handle this material while ensuring smooth cuts. As industries shift towards lightweight and corrosion-resistant materials, the aluminum cable segment continues to witness robust growth, supported by infrastructure development and urbanization trends worldwide.
In addition, the use of aluminum cables in power distribution and transportation sectors further underscores their importance. Hydraulic cable cutters play a key role in maintaining the integrity of aluminum cables during installation and maintenance, ensuring minimal material wastage and operational efficiency.
Aluminium Conductor Steel-reinforced Cables (ACSR) are extensively used in overhead power lines due to their high tensile strength and excellent conductivity. Cutting ACSR cables requires specialized hydraulic tools capable of handling their unique composite structure. These cutters are engineered to deliver precise results without compromising the integrity of the steel core or the aluminum strands.
The ACSR segment is expected to grow as investments in power transmission and distribution infrastructure increase globally. Hydraulic cable cutters that cater to this segment are critical for enhancing efficiency and reducing downtime in power line installations and repairs, making them an essential tool for utility companies and contractors.
Guy wires, also known as stay wires, are used to provide stability to structures such as utility poles, towers, and masts. Cutting guy wires requires high-performance hydraulic tools designed to handle their tensile strength and durability. The demand for hydraulic cable cutters in this segment is driven by the expansion of telecommunications and utility networks, particularly in developing regions.
As industries adopt advanced construction techniques and materials, the need for reliable and efficient cutting tools for guy wires has become increasingly important. Hydraulic cable cutters ensure precise and clean cuts, enhancing safety and operational efficiency in the installation and maintenance of guy wire-supported structures.
The "others" segment encompasses a variety of specialized cables and wires used across industries, including high-voltage cables, fiber optic cables, and armored cables. Hydraulic cable cutters designed for these applications must be versatile and durable, capable of handling diverse materials and specifications. As technology advances, the demand for specialized cables in renewable energy projects, data centers, and industrial automation is on the rise, driving the need for adaptable cutting solutions.
Moreover, the emergence of smart cities and IoT infrastructure has increased the use of advanced cables, further propelling the growth of this segment. Hydraulic cable cutters that can handle these varied applications are essential for ensuring precision, safety, and efficiency in these evolving markets.

1. What are industrial-grade hydraulic cable cutters used for? They are used for cutting high-tension cables in industries such as construction, utilities, and telecommunications.
2. What types of cables can hydraulic cable cutters handle? They can cut copper, aluminum, ACSR, guy wires, and other specialized cables.
3. What is the advantage of hydraulic cable cutters over manual cutters? Hydraulic cutters provide greater cutting force, precision, and efficiency for heavy-duty applications.
4. Are hydraulic cable cutters portable? Yes, many models are designed to be lightweight and portable for ease of use in the field.
5. How do hydraulic cable cutters support renewable energy projects? They are essential for cutting specialized cables used in solar and wind power installations.
6. What features are commonly found in advanced hydraulic cable cutters? Features include automatic retraction, adjustable cutting force, and ergonomic designs.
7. What industries benefit most from hydraulic cable cutters? Key industries include construction, utilities, telecommunications, and renewable energy.
8. Are hydraulic cable cutters suitable for recycling applications? Yes, they are widely used in recycling facilities for cutting and processing cables.
9. What are the safety considerations when using hydraulic cable cutters? Operators should follow manufacturer guidelines, wear protective gear, and ensure proper tool maintenance.
